TAILOR TARTAN. Scottish, Reel (cut time). G Major (‘A’ part) & E Minor (‘B’ part). Standard tuning (fiddle). AA’BB’. Composed by A.M. Volti, who may be a relative or perhaps another pseudonym for violinist and music teacher biography:Carl Volti (1848-1919), whose original name was Archibald Milligan (1848-1919) who contributed a number of melodies to the Kerr collections. "A. Maurice Volti" was a violin teacher who worked at the same Glasgow address as Carl Volti, but the nature of their relationship, or whether they are the same person, is not known. Volti penned a number of melodies that were printed in the Kerr’s collections, but also issued music tutors and popular collections on his own.
